Starting as a spoof trailer as part of Quentin Tarantino and Robert Rodriguez’s Grindhouse double bill, director Eli Roth has expanded Thanksgiving into a full feature, which hits cinemas on November 17th. You can watch the first teaser for the film below…

The official synopsis is:

After a Black Friday riot ends in tragedy, a mysterious Thanksgiving-inspired killer terrorises Plymouth, Massachusetts – the birthplace of the infamous holiday.

Directed by Eli Roth (The Green Inferno) and written by Roth and Jeff Rendell, Thanksgiving stars Patrick Dempsey (Transformers: Dark of the Moon), singer Addison Rae, Milo Manheim (Zombies), and Gina Gershon (Bound). See it in cinemas on November 18th and hope it’s not a turkey!
